Risks & Side Effects of Using Tattoo Removal Creams

Tattoos have been a popular form of self-expression for centuries, but what if you change your mind or simply want to remove them? While laser tattoo removal is a popular option, some people may prefer to try tattoo removal creams. However, it’s important to know that these creams come with risks and potential side effects. The best tattoo removal cream may promise to safely fade away permanent ink, but it can also cause skin irritation, discoloration, and even scarring. Before using any tattoo removal cream, do your research and talk to a dermatologist to make sure you understand the risks and side effects involved.

Alternatives to Removing a Tattoo Without Creams

While there are many tattoo removal creams available in the market, there are also alternative methods to consider. One option is laser tattoo removal, which uses beams of light to break down the ink molecules in the skin. Another method is dermabrasion, which involves a rotating device to mechanically remove the top layers of skin where the tattoo is located. Additionally, there is also the option of surgical excision, in which the tattoo is physically removed through a small incision. It’s important to research and discuss all options with a qualified professional to determine the best course of action for your individual needs.
